DraftKings, FanDuel Pitchers - MLB DFS Lineup Picks

Bryce Miller vs. TEX ($9.2K DraftKings; $10.3K FanDuel)

Miller has been outstanding lately, especially at home. He has a 2.03 ERA in 14 home starts this season. The Rangers have cut down on the strikeouts against RHP, but their power metrics have also suffered. I'll trust Miller's new two-seamer to get the K rate back up for the Rangers, at least for one game.

Nestor Cortes vs. BOS ($8K DraftKings; $9.2K FanDuel)

Aside from a poor start against the Cardinals, the last five starts have been solid for Nestor. The Red Sox are striking out at an alarming 29.2% rate against LHP in the last month. That's third worst in the major leagues in that span. Boston's metrics against lefties are also suffering. There's decent SP2 potential here on DraftKings.

DraftKings, FanDuel Infielders - MLB DFS Lineup Picks

Jazz Chisholm Jr. – 3B, NYY vs. Cooper Criswell ($5.4K DK; $3.5K FD)

The Jazz legend in NYC continues to grow. He hasn't hit for much power lately, but he still has seven steals in nine September games. He's still piling on the points.

Luke Raley – 1B/OF, SEA vs. Kumar Rocker ($3.8K DK; $3K FD)

Kumar Rocker is expected to make his major league debut in Seattle tonight. I expect him to have a solid game, but the same can be true for Raley. Raley is hitting .350 with two homers, six RBI, and four runs scored in the last five games alone. We're going to need some value with the pitchers going tonight. Raley is a good place to get it.

Otto Lopez – 2B/SS, MIA vs. DJ Herz ($3.4K DK; $2.4K FD)

I love the price for Lopez on FanDuel. He's way too cheap there. Lopez is hitting .325 with a homer, six RBI, a steal, and five runs scored in the last 10 games. He has a nice six-game hitting streak in which he has 11 hits. He's hot right now and essentially free on FD.

DraftKings, FanDuel Outfielders - MLB DFS Lineup Picks

Tyler O'Neill – OF, BOS vs. Nestor Cortes ($5.5K DK; $3.5K FD)

O'Neill has three homers and nine RBI in the last five games alone. He also scored seven hits and seven runs in those five games. That's saying nothing about how well he hits lefties. O'Neill is your pay-up spot amongst hitters tonight.

Victor Robles – OF, SEA vs. Kumar Rocker ($3.6K DK; $2.8K FD)

Robles is hitting .420 over his last 18 games with 15 runs scored, seven extra-base hits, 11 RBI, and seven steals. He's putting up a lot of points at the top of the Mariners order. Robles has 74 DK points over his last five games. He's way too cheap for the output.

Mike Yastrzemski – OF, SF vs. Frankie Montas ($3.1K DK; $2.6K FD)

This could be the hot streak we have patiently waited for from Yastrzemski. Yaz has homered in back-to-back games with five RBI. Maybe he just likes Brewers pitching. Whatever the case, he has one more game against the Beermakers. I'll run him again at this price.
